> To update my application, i created a script to see on a web site if there
> are updates available.
> It work fine under Macos X.
> But doesn't work under Windows XP.
>
> After test, a simple script like this :
>
> put URL "http://www.runrev.com"
> put cr & the result after msg
>
> display "invalid host adress" on the message box under windows but display
> the html code of the web page under Macos X.
>
> What happened ???
>
> I've tried on a real pc and a virtual pc, it's the same (no firewall,
> internet connection is good, url is good...)
"invalid host address" suggests it's failing on a hostNameToAddress call, which
suggests DNS problems. But if other net applications are working, it sounds
strange. I don't have 2.9.1 on XP here, but 3.0 works OK. Can you test the
following, but try with some different host names.
on mouseUp
put hostNameToAddress("www.runrev.com")
if the result is not empty then answer the result
end mouseUp
on mouseUp
put hostNameToAddress("google.com")
if the result is not empty then answer the result
end mouseUp
etc.
